Title: [207936] branches/safari-602-branch/Source
- Revision
- 207936
- Author
- [email protected]
- Date
- 2016-10-26 22:51:29 -0700 (Wed, 26 Oct 2016)
Log Message
Merge r207171. rdar://problem/28857503
Modified Paths
Diff
Modified: branches/safari-602-branch/Source/WebKit/mac/ChangeLog (207935 => 207936)
--- branches/safari-602-branch/Source/WebKit/mac/ChangeLog 2016-10-27 05:46:15 UTC (rev 207935)
+++ branches/safari-602-branch/Source/WebKit/mac/ChangeLog 2016-10-27 05:51:29 UTC (rev 207936)
@@ -1,3 +1,15 @@
+2016-10-26 Babak Shafiei <[email protected]>
+
+ Merge r207171. rdar://problem/28857503
+
+ 2016-10-11 Daniel Bates <[email protected]>
+
+ Attempt to fix the Apple Internal Mac build following r207159
+ (https://bugs.webkit.org/show_bug.cgi?id=163244)
+
+ * WebView/WebView.mm:
+ (shouldRequireUserGestureToLoadVideo):
+
2016-10-20 Matthew Hanson <[email protected]>
Merge r207160. rdar://problem/28857480
Modified: branches/safari-602-branch/Source/WebKit/mac/WebView/WebView.mm (207935 => 207936)
--- branches/safari-602-branch/Source/WebKit/mac/WebView/WebView.mm 2016-10-27 05:46:15 UTC (rev 207935)
+++ branches/safari-602-branch/Source/WebKit/mac/WebView/WebView.mm 2016-10-27 05:51:29 UTC (rev 207936)
@@ -901,8 +901,12 @@
static bool shouldRequireUserGestureToLoadVideo()
{
+#if PLATFORM(IOS)
static bool shouldRequireUserGestureToLoadVideo = dyld_get_program_sdk_version() >= DYLD_IOS_VERSION_10_0;
return shouldRequireUserGestureToLoadVideo;
+#else
+ return true;
+#endif
}
#if ENABLE(GAMEPAD)
Modified: branches/safari-602-branch/Source/WebKit2/ChangeLog (207935 => 207936)
--- branches/safari-602-branch/Source/WebKit2/ChangeLog 2016-10-27 05:46:15 UTC (rev 207935)
+++ branches/safari-602-branch/Source/WebKit2/ChangeLog 2016-10-27 05:51:29 UTC (rev 207936)
@@ -1,3 +1,15 @@
+2016-10-26 Babak Shafiei <[email protected]>
+
+ Merge r207171. rdar://problem/28857503
+
+ 2016-10-11 Daniel Bates <[email protected]>
+
+ Attempt to fix the Apple Internal Mac build following r207159
+ (https://bugs.webkit.org/show_bug.cgi?id=163244)
+
+ * UIProcess/API/Cocoa/WKWebView.mm:
+ (shouldRequireUserGestureToLoadVideo):
+
2016-10-24 Matthew Hanson <[email protected]>
Merge r206762. rdar://problem/28544885
Modified: branches/safari-602-branch/Source/WebKit2/UIProcess/API/Cocoa/WKWebView.mm (207935 => 207936)
--- branches/safari-602-branch/Source/WebKit2/UIProcess/API/Cocoa/WKWebView.mm 2016-10-27 05:46:15 UTC (rev 207935)
+++ branches/safari-602-branch/Source/WebKit2/UIProcess/API/Cocoa/WKWebView.mm 2016-10-27 05:51:29 UTC (rev 207936)
@@ -327,8 +327,12 @@
static bool shouldRequireUserGestureToLoadVideo()
{
+#if PLATFORM(IOS)
static bool shouldRequireUserGestureToLoadVideo = dyld_get_program_sdk_version() >= DYLD_IOS_VERSION_10_0;
return shouldRequireUserGestureToLoadVideo;
+#else
+ return true;
+#endif
}
#if ENABLE(DATA_DETECTION) && PLATFORM(IOS)
_______________________________________________
webkit-changes mailing list
[email protected]
https://lists.webkit.org/mailman/listinfo/webkit-changes